Cahnges to make compatible

This commit is contained in:
2025-03-24 11:54:56 +01:00
parent 5418c0195e
commit bb7d7ae3a9
9 changed files with 71 additions and 18 deletions

27
app.vue
View File

@@ -19,7 +19,7 @@ const dev = process.dev
useHead({
title:"FEDEO",
meta: [
{ name: 'viewport', content: 'width=device-width, initial-scale=1' }
{ name: 'viewport', content: 'width=device-width, initial-scale=1, viewport-fit=cover' },
],
link: [
{ rel: 'icon', href: '/favicon.ico' }
@@ -45,14 +45,17 @@ useSeoMeta({
</script>
<template>
<NuxtLayout>
<NuxtPage/>
</NuxtLayout>
<div class="safearea">
<NuxtLayout>
<NuxtPage/>
</NuxtLayout>
<UNotifications/>
<USlideovers />
<UModals />
<VitePwaManifest/>
</div>
<UNotifications/>
<USlideovers />
<UModals />
<VitePwaManifest/>
</template>
@@ -122,5 +125,11 @@ useSeoMeta({
color: #69c350
}
.safearea {
margin-top: env(safe-area-inset-top, 10px) !important;
margin-left: env(safe-area-inset-left, 5px) !important;
margin-right: env(safe-area-inset-right, 5px) !important;
margin-bottom: env(safe-area-inset-bottom, 37px) !important;
/*background-color: grey;*/
}
</style>